Grilled Ribs with B'Cubs® Voodoo Peanut Sauce
Ingredients:
- 2 racks of baby back ribs
- 1 cup B'Cubs® Voodoo Peanut Sauce - Medium
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 tablespoon smoked paprika
- 2 teaspoons garlic powder
Instructions:
- Prepare the Ribs: Remove the membrane from the back of the ribs and pat them dry with paper towels. Season with salt, pepper, smoked paprika, and garlic powder.
- Marinate: Coat the ribs generously with B'Cubs® Voodoo Peanut Sauce, ensuring they are well-covered. Allow them to marinate for at least 2 hours, or overnight for best results.
- Grill: Preheat your grill to medium heat. Grill the ribs over indirect heat for 1.5-2 hours, turning occasionally, until the meat is tender and starts pulling away from the bone.
- Serve: Once done, brush the ribs with a little extra sauce before serving. Enjoy your flavorful, juicy ribs with your favorite sides.
Stir-Fry Veggies with Peanut Sauce
Ingredients:
- 2 cups mixed vegetables (bell peppers, broccoli, snap peas)
- 1/2 cup B'Cubs® Voodoo Peanut Sauce
- 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- Cooked rice, for serving
Instructions:
- Prepare Vegetables: Wash and slice your vegetables into bite-sized pieces.
- Stir-Fry: In a large wok,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at. Add the garlic and stir-fry for about 30 seconds until fragrant.
- Add Vegetables: Toss in the mixed vegetables and stir-fry for about 5-6 minutes until they are just tender.
- Add Sauce: Pour in the B'Cubs® Voodoo Peanut Sauce, stirring to coat the vegetables thoroughly. Cook for another 2 minutes.
- Serve: Transfer to bowls and serve hot over a bed of cooked rice.
